31 & 32 Parkside

32 Parkside (10)

History of 32 Parkside

1861: (10)

Benjamin Bonfield …. [data missing]

………….

1871: (10)

Anne Brewster, 53, annuitant, b Essex

………….

1881: (10)

John Edward Merry, butler St Johns

…………..

1891: (10)

John Edward Merry, butler

………….

1901: (10)

John Edward Merry, 62, college butler and manager, b Cambridge

…………..

1911: (10)

Jane Wallis, 68, independent, b Newmarket

…………….

1913: (10)

Mrs Merry

Miss Wallis

………………

1962: (32)

Arthur J Thurston
